In televised remarks following his visit to Suez Governorate today, the Prime Minister emphasized that without major infrastructure projects, the Economic Zone would not have been able to attract $11 billion in direct foreign investment. He credited strategic development initiatives with transforming the region into a magnet for international capital, highlighting the importance of long-term planning and sustained public investment in enabling economic growth. The statement underscores the government’s focus on building foundational systems that support private sector expansion and global integration.
